News summary

Since returning to office in January 2025, President Donald Trump has expanded his tariff policies, imposing a 20% tariff on goods from the European Union, which has prompted a divided response among EU member states. While France advocates for retaliatory measures targeting American digital services, Ireland is wary of risks to its tech sector, which relies heavily on US investment. The EU seeks a unified stance to negotiate with the US, but is also preparing countermeasures if talks fail, particularly considering the US tariffs’ impact on its exports. Concerns are rising about the potential escalation of a global trade conflict, especially as the EU contemplates additional tariffs on American tech giants like Google, Meta, and Apple. Analysts warn that discounted imports from Asia due to US tariffs could flood European markets, prompting further protective measures from Brussels. The situation underscores the fragility of global trade relationships amidst Trump's aggressive tariff strategies.
